Travel Product Manager leading strategic development of travel products for Auto Club Group. Focusing on growth and partner relationships to enhance overall company performance in travel services.
Responsibilities
Provides leadership in the strategic positioning of Auto Club Group (ACG) Travel products and services in order to meet member needs, build company revenues and meet corporate objectives.
Responsible for strategy and development of travel products in a manner that supports growth of AAA Travel Agency strategies and objectives, including: Tours, Cruises, ACG developed group travel products, AAA Joint Ventures or club owned products, including AAA Exclusive Vacations, Pleasant Holidays, AAA Member Choice Vacations, AAA Vacations in consultation with AAA National work groups, Travel Insurance.
Strategic partners, such as Hertz, Member travel experience enhancements, such as excursions and discounts.
Manage select key travel supplier accounts, with responsibility for annual planning, program development, and performance.
Build annual plans to grow ACG results in alignment with our strategies and partner priorities, manage relationships with our travel partners to secure increasing levels of co-op marketing funds and overrides.
Assess performance and identify actions that will grow ACG’s sales results with our targeted segments and overrides to maximize ACG profitability and deliver planned P&L results.
Act as a travel product subject matter expert to support AAA Travel Agency sales development activities.
Represent ACG on Travel Partner Advisory Boards and represent ACG strategically on AAA National work groups and task forces, driving ACG leadership in the Federation.
